PSA 10 vs CGC 10: Buyer Premiums by Era
How the grading premium spread shifted from 2021 through today.
By Slabeon Desk·Apr 27, 2026·7 min read

The PSA-over-CGC premium peaked in 2022 and has compressed every quarter since. On modern Pokémon, the spread is now narrower than at any point in the post-pandemic era.
Vintage remains a different market. PSA still trades at a meaningful premium on anything pre-2003, and that gap has not closed.
